drm/radeon/kms: unpin fb in atombios crtc disable

When drm_helper_disable_unused_functions calls disable
function of the CRTC, it also sets the crtc->fb pointer
to NULL. This can later (when the mode on that CRTC is setup
again from user space) cause ***_do_set_base functions to
"think" that there is no old buffer and skip the unpinning
code. Consequently, the buffer that has been NULL-ified in
drm_helper_disable_unused_functions will never be unpinned
causing a leak in VRAM.

This patch plugs the leak by unpinning the frame buffer
in crtc_disable function.

di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/radeon/atombios_crtc.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/radeon/atombios_crtc.c
index 86d9ee0..4ad1562 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/radeon/atombios_crtc.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/radeon/atombios_crtc.c
@@ -1910,6 +1910,21 @@
 	int i;
 
 	atombios_crtc_dpms(crtc, DRM_MODE_DPMS_OFF);
+	if (crtc->fb) {
+		int r;
+		struct radeon_framebuffer *radeon_fb;
+		struct radeon_bo *rbo;
+
+		radeon_fb = to_radeon_framebuffer(crtc->fb);
+		rbo = gem_to_radeon_bo(radeon_fb->obj);
+		r = radeon_bo_reserve(rbo, false);
+		if (unlikely(r))
+			DRM_ERROR("failed to reserve rbo before unpin\n");
+		else {
+			radeon_bo_unpin(rbo);
+			radeon_bo_unreserve(rbo);
+		}
+	}
 	/* disable the GRPH */
 	if (ASIC_IS_DCE4(rdev))
 		WREG32(EVERGREEN_GRPH_ENABLE + radeon_crtc->crtc_offset, 0);
